Deep intronic and synonymous variants splicing-based classification: evaluated data subset
ClinVar GRCh38 release 2025-03-23. ClinVar intronic variants farther than6bp and synonymous variants farther than3bp from splice sites; negative sampling is capped per pathogenic variant within genes.

- source subset scope
- Zero-shot scorer development uses validation chromosomes 1,2,4,5,7,8,10,11,13,14,15,17,20,22,X; final test chromosomes are 3,6,9,12,16,18,19,21. This partitions variant evaluation labels; the distilled model’s teachers were trained on all reference-genome folds.
